Abstract
Combination schemes are gaining attention as an interesting way to improve adaptive filter performance. In this paper, we present some recently proposed practical schemes for convex and affine filter combination, explaining how they can be useful to overcome some of the most important limitations of conventional adaptive filters. We will also illustrate the benefits of this approach with several experiments. First, we explain how the combination can reduce the mean square error (MSE) of adaptive filters by biasing their outputs. We present also some recent results in real scenarios for acoustic echo cancellation.
